Testing schedule of fire alarms

Featured Replies

If a quarterly test of the communal fire alarm is conducted in January, does this mean the January monthly test is not required?

Also, does the testing of an L5 system connected to an AOV come under BS 5839 scheduling or another British Standard? 

Weekly testing, not monthly. Also servicing need only be 6 monthly.

Opinions vary on the L5/AOV issue - if treated as a component of a smoke control system then you could argue that you follow the BS9999 maintenance intervals for smoke control systems - after all BS5839 does allow parts of it to be disapplied where it an L5 system is purely to operate a linked system as oppose to being a fire warning system.
